WebMar 26, 2024 · The first step in accepting constructive criticism without being defensive is to stop your first or initial reaction. You should try to do your best to avoid any type of … WebMay 5, 2024 · Here are some top tips for receiving constructive criticism from clients: 1. Refrain from reacting emotionally. When we hear someone begin to deliver constructive criticism, it’s easy to have a negative initial reaction. Even if we don’t verbalize it, it’s often communicated by the look on our face or our sudden change in posture or body ...
